It was great to be back in Croswald!. I really enjoyed the second instalment of this series! It's such a fun and easy read. I love the world and all the weird and wonderful creatures that live there (I'm looking at you Humboldt) I enjoyed seeing more of Croswald such as the Town (sorry I can't tell you it's name) where there's amazing shops, you can fish for stars and of course what a Quogo match or 2 (think magic duals but with ghosts of past scrivinists!) 
we join Ivy as she spends summer in the town, working in the potions shop and making new friends. She is told it isn't safe to return to school and is sad when all her friends return without her but is delighted when she receives a letter from the selector (or is it!) saying its safe to return! Although happy to be back she soon discovers it isn't safe and shes being followed by a shadow. This turns out to be the shadow of one if her class mates who the Dark queen has cursed! Of course Ivy with the help of Rebecca (who is totally kickass and turns into a dragon) helps save Gretta. Then looking through Derwins memories she discovers where the next part of the stone is! Once again Fyn joins her on the dangerous journey to retrieve it! Though this leads to another confrontation with the dark queen and to stop her getting the stone she has to reveal the towns name. This leads to a battle where together they defeat the shadow and the dark queen foe now!

loved meeting the the QQC and seeing Ivy make friends ( I think she's gonna need it in the next book!) You got to see more of her relationships with Rebecca and Fyn. I love Ivy's journey of discovery about herself and how she's didn't doing the wrong think last time she faced the dark queen. I'll definitely be reading the 3rd book.
